Side-by-side traits
| Trait | Field Spaniel | Pembroke Welsh Corgi |
|---|---|---|
Group | Sporting | Herding |
Size | Medium | Small |
Origin | England | Wales |
Height (male) | 18" | 10–12" |
Height (female) | 17" | 10–12" |
Weight (male) | 35–50 lbs | 24–30 lbs |
Weight (female) | 35–50 lbs | 24–28 lbs |
Lifespan Average expected lifespan. | 12–15 years | 12–13 years |
Energy level Daily activity needs. |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Trainability How quickly the breed learns commands. | High (4/5) | Very High (5/5) |
Intelligence Problem-solving ability. | High (4/5) | Very High (5/5) |
Exercise needs Daily physical activity required. | High (4/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Shedding Lower = less hair around your home.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Grooming effort Brushing, bathing, professional grooming. | Moderate (3/5) | Low (2/5) |
Drooling Lower = drier face and furniture. | Low (2/5) | Very Low (1/5) |
Barking How vocal the breed is.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Good with kids |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Good with other dogs | High (4/5) | High (4/5) |
Good with strangers | Moderate (3/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Protectiveness Watchdog tendencies. | Moderate (3/5) | Moderate (3/5) |
Adaptability Apartment / new environment tolerance. | Moderate (3/5) | High (4/5) |
Coat length | long | medium |
Hypoallergenic Lower-shedding, less dander. | No | No |

Field Spaniel health
Common health concerns reported in this breed:
- • Hip dysplasia
- • Eye disorders
- • Ear infections
Pembroke Welsh Corgi health
Common health concerns reported in this breed:
- • IVDD
- • Hip dysplasia
- • Degenerative myelopathy
- • Obesity
